A question about the rear shocks on the 53
« on: October 17, 2015, 05:12:40 PM »
The shocks on the 53" version are not piggybacks like the EX and don't have the knob for compression adjustment like the fronts or all on the EX. It does have an adjustment on the bottom which I assume is rebound, not compression. That is correct..right?
